Torii Kiyomitsu

Summary

Torii Kiyomitsu is a human[1]. His place of birth was Tokyo[2]. He was born on January 1, 1735[3]. He died on May 11, 1785[4]. He worked as a painter[5], artist[6], and ukiyo-e artist[7].
